Goryokaku Tower
An observation tower offering a panoramic view of the star-shaped Goryokaku fortress. Also famous as a cherry blossom viewing spot in spring.
Goryokaku Tower is a 107-meter observation tower that offers an aerial panoramic view of Goryokaku, Japan's first Western-style fortress. From the observation deck, you can view the entire beautiful star-shaped fortress, and in spring, approximately 1,600 Somei Yoshino cherry trees bloom, creating a breathtaking pink star-shaped landscape. In winter, illuminations create a magical sight with the star shape brilliantly lit. Inside the tower, there are exhibits where you can learn about Goryokaku's history and a restaurant where you can dine while enjoying views of the Hakodate cityscape. You can also explore the history of the Boshin War.
